In Nickelodeon's brand-new holiday TV movie Tiny Christmas, it is Christmas Eve, and a clumsy elf accidentally shrinks down two cousins into miniature sizes! The kids are then scooped up into Santa's sack and dropped off across the street at their neighbour's house. In order to make it home for Christmas (just one house away!), the tiny kids must comically work together and overcome holiday hazards to set themselves right and make Christmas magic happen! But, will the tiny kids get home on time?

Tiny Christmas stars Riele Downs from Henry Danger and Lizzy Greene from Nicky, Ricky, Dicky & Dawn. Matty Finochio will also star in the movie as Chill the Elf.

Based on a script written by screenwriting team Brian Sawyer & Gregg Rossen, Tiny Christmas was filmed in Canada, including in Langley in British Columbia, earlier this year, and is produced by Two 4 The Money Media. The movie is directed by Jon R. Rosenbaum, and executive produced by Michael McGahey (Vice President, Series at MarVista Entertainment). Nickelodeon acquired the script from Brian & Gregg in September 2015. Jordan Cassidy serves as the on-set Dresser for the film, and TINK serves as production designer on the Nickelodeon MOW.
